The Importance of Regular Checkups
The American Dental Association recommends a checkup at least twice a year. There are two parts to a regular dental visit — the checkup and the cleaning.
The Checkup — During your checkup, we will check for cavities and may take x-rays to help us look at areas that can’t be seen by the eyes alone. But your oral health includes more than your teeth. We’ll also check your gums and look for signs of oral cancer. We check your neck, jaw, and lymph nodes, and look for any swelling, lumps, or other abnormalities. For many, this may be one of the few times they are checked, and it could be lifesaving.
We can also help keep bad habits in check. Grinding your teeth, chewing ice or fingernails, brushing too hard, smoking, and consuming drinks like coffee and red wine can all affect your teeth, and the effects can be seen during a regular exam. We can inform you about destructive habits so you can modify your lifestyle to prevent further damage — as well as fix any damage already caused to prevent it from becoming worse.
The Cleaning — Even with the most conscientious brushing and flossing, there will be areas where plaque can build up and harden into tartar. Tartar can only be removed by a dental professional during an office visit. It’s important to prevent tartar buildup as it can erode teeth and is a leading cause of gum disease.

Busy schedules and budgeting may make it seem like skipping dental checkups and cleanings isn’t a big deal. However, it is often said that prevention is the best medicine. Oral issues can develop and progress quickly, often without you even noticing. We are trained to catch problems before they can develop into more serious — and costly — issues. Early detection is also often the key to getting effective treatment.
